The role: Big Hat Biosciences is looking for a hands-on, bench-driven scientist to perform IND-enabling develop ability assessments on late stage drug candidates from our Milliner Platform for AI-designed therapeutics.
This is a lab-based 12-month contract role
, with the possibility but no guarantee of conversion to full-time position. You'll spend the majority of your time at the bench executing complex stability studies.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ead, design, and execute in-use dose solution studies to assess drug compatibility with administration materials.
  • Develop highly sensitive protein characterization methods (qSEC, RP-HPLC, CEX, particle counting, etc) for assessing drug quality and recovery.
  • Support late-stage characterization, including formulation screening, stress testing, and peptide mapping, to rank and advance lead candidates.
  • Drive develop ability assessments (purity, stability, tolerability, biophysical properties) across programs, with strong attention to data interpretation and organization.
  • Communicate with and manage external CROs for testing and analytics.
  • Interpret and communicate scientific findings, propose next steps, and broadcast clearly across the organization.
  • Proactively identify and scope state-of-the-art analytical tools and develop ability technologies.
Skills Knowledge and Expertise
  • PhD in Biochemistry or relevant discipline with 5+ year(s) of industry experience; exceptional non-PhD candidates with deep bench experience will be considered.
  • Experience developing and optimizing sensitive analytical chromatography-based methods is a must.
  • Strong background in biophysical and analytical characterization of antibodies and antibody fragments: SEC, HIC, CE-SDS, DLS, DSF, ELISA, LC-MS.
  • Track record of translating complex data into clear results and recommended actions.
  • Enthusiastic about learning and onboarding new technologies to expand capabilities and improve work quality, timelines, throughput or cost.
